在windows下使用pickle解析该文件, 再以’wb’模式生成pickle文件, 代码如下 #在windows下使用pickle解析该文件 with open('train_id.pickle','r') as f: string = f.read() b = bytes(string,'ascii') res = pickle.loads(b) # 再以'wb'模式生成pickle文件 with open('train_id2.pickle','wb') a...
(1)pickle.dump(obj, file, [,protocol]) 函数的功能:将obj对象序列化存入已经打开的file中。 参数讲解: obj:想要序列化的obj对象。 file:文件名称。 protocol:序列化使用的协议。如果该项省略,则默认为0。如果为负值或HIGHEST_PROTOCOL,则使用最高的协议版本。 (2)pickle.load(file) 函数的功能:将file中的...
fw= open("pickleFileName.txt","wb") pickle.dump("try", fw) 3. load()方法 用法 pickle.load(file) 注释: 反序列化对象,将文件中的数据解析为一个python对象。 file中有read()接口和 readline() 接口 如: importpickle fr= open("pickleFileName.txt","rb") result=pickle.load(fr)print(result)...
一、dump()方法 pickle.dump(obj, file, [,protocol]) 注释:序列化对象,将对象obj保存到文件file中去。参数protocol是序列化模式,默认是0(ASCII协议,表示以文本的形式进行序列化),protocol的值还可以是1和2(1和2表示以二进制的形式进行序列化。其中,1是老式的二进制协议;2是新二进制协议)。file表示保存到的...
百度试题 题目pickle使用pickle.load(file)存储数据。相关知识点: 试题来源: 解析 × 反馈 收藏
pickle使用pickle.load(file)存储数据。A.正确B.错误的答案是什么.用刷刷题APP,拍照搜索答疑.刷刷题(shuashuati.com)是专业的大学职业搜题找答案,刷题练习的工具.一键将文档转化为在线题库手机刷题,以提高学习效率,是学习的生产力工具
我有一个使用 .txt 格式的 pickle 文件。我想用 python 2.7 加载这个 pickle 文件。大小为 438.5 MB。这就是我加载数据的方式: def readpickle(path="C:/Python27/Lib/site-packages/xy/"): with open(path+"filenamereal2.txt","rb") as f: model = pickle.load(f) return model 我得到这个错误 ...
file必须有write()接⼝,file可以是⼀个以'w'打开的⽂件或者是⼀个StringIO对象,也可以是任何可以实现write()接⼝的对象。⼆、load()⽅法 pickle.load(file)注释:反序列化对象,将⽂件中的数据解析为⼀个python对象。file中有read()接⼝和readline()接⼝ ...
我没有用过pickle模块,从上面的错误来看,问题是出new_man = pickle.load(man_file)这里。你捕获的两个异常都没有进去,那么你可以再加一段异常捕获,看看具体的错误是什么。except Exception,e:print e
这个时候Pickle模块就派上用场了,它可以将对象转换为一种可以传输或存储的格式。 一、dump()方法 pickle.dumps(obj, file) 注释:序列化对象,将对象obj保存到文件file中去。obj表示要保存的对象,file必须有write()接口,file可以是一个以'w'打开的文件或者是一个String对象,也可以是任何可以实现write()接口的对象...